Prolonged Low-level Exposure is Driving Attention in more Sensitive Detection Solutions
Carbon monoxide (CO) remains one of the most dangerous unseen hazards in residential and commercial environments. As a colorless, odorless, and tasteless gas produced by incomplete combustion, CO cannot be detected without proper alarm technology. While traditional alarms certified to UL 2034 play a critical role in protecting against acute, life-threatening exposure, growing awareness of the health risks associated with prolonged low-level exposure is driving attention in more sensitive detection solutions.
Low-level CO alarms are designed to fill this important gap. Unlike conventional alarms, which are intentionally calibrated to avoid nuisance alerts and typically do not activate below approximately 70 ppm, low-level devices detect concentrations as low as 20-30 ppm and often respond within minutes. These lower levels, while not immediately life-threatening, can cause symptoms such as headaches, dizziness, fatigue, and nausea when exposure is sustained, symptoms that are often misdiagnosed or overlooked. For vulnerable populations, including children, older adults, and individuals with underlying health conditions, early detection can be especially critical.
Rather than replacing UL 2034-listed carbon monoxide alarms, low-level CO alarms can serve as a complementary layer of protection, providing earlier warning and greater visibility into developing conditions. Traditional CO alarms are designed to alert occupants when CO concentrations reach specific levels and exposure times, helping protect against potentially dangerous conditions. Low-level CO products, by contrast, can provide awareness of lower concentrations that may not trigger a conventional alarm, giving homeowners and building occupants additional information about what may be happening in their environment. This added visibility can be particularly valuable in identifying recurring or gradually developing conditions that might otherwise go unnoticed. In addition to audible or visual alerts, some low-level CO products provide real-time concentration readings, historical data, and trend information. This data can give homeowners, facility personnel, and technicians valuable situational awareness, helping them recognize patterns and investigate potential sources such as malfunctioning or improperly adjusted combustion appliances, inadequate ventilation, or other conditions that could contribute to elevated CO levels before they become more serious.
As this product category continues to evolve, manufacturers face important challenges in establishing clear performance expectations, defining appropriate use cases, communicating product capabilities, and demonstrating the reliability of their technology. In particular, the absence of a dedicated standard specifically addressing low-level CO alarming can create uncertainty around how these products should be evaluated and positioned in the marketplace. Manufacturers therefore need to be especially thoughtful about the distinction between low-level monitoring or early warning and the life-safety function of a UL 2034-listed CO alarm. Robust testing and validation can help manufacturers demonstrate that their products perform consistently under defined conditions, while clear labeling, instructions, and marketing can help ensure that users understand both the capabilities and limitations of the technology. Taking this approach can help manufacturers build confidence among consumers, installers, AHJs, and other stakeholders while establishing a stronger foundation for product acceptance and long-term market success.
